Police and medics evacuated someone on a stretcher from a station in Tokyo after a man attacked people on a train on Friday evening, 6 August.

Ten passengers were injured in the knife attack, including one woman who is seriously injured, according to reports.

It is not clear who the person on the stretcher was. They were also shielded behind screens during the evacuation, apparently for the sake of their privacy.

The incident occurred on an Odakyu Line train, between Seijogakuen-mae station and Soshigaya-Okura station in Setagaya Ward, at about 8:30pm local time.

The suspect, who left the knife at the scene, was detained one and a half hours later, in neighbouring Suginami Ward.
